Assistant Trainee information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ant trainee,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ant Trainee, you typically need a high school diploma or equivalent, basic administrative skills, and a willingness to learn on the job. Familiarity with office software like Microsoft Office Suite and basic data entry systems is often expected.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and effective communication set outstanding candidates apart. These competencies ensure efficient support for teams, smooth daily operations, and lay the foundation for future career growth.

What is an assistant trainee?

Assistant Trainees are entry-level professionals who support senior staff members while receiving on-the-job training in a specific field or organization. Their main role is to learn the necessary skills and responsibilities required for advancement by assisting with day-to-day tasks, observing experienced workers, and sometimes participating in formal training programs. This position helps individuals gain practical experience and knowledge, making it a common starting point for many career paths. Assistant Trainees often rotate through different departments to broaden their understanding of the organization.

Job description

ALDI is looking for passionate and driven individuals to join our Store Manager Trainee program. In this role, you will develop the skills and knowledge necessary to lead your own store, delivering outstanding customer service and creating a positive work environment for your team. You will collaborate with experienced leaders to ensure operational excellence and drive sales growth. As ALDI continues to expand rapidly across the United States, this is an exciting opportunity to grow your career in retail management with a company that values simplicity, consistency, and responsibility. Join ALDI and benefit from comprehensive training and a supportive culture that empowers you to thrive. 

Position Type: Full-Time
Estimated Hours: 45 hours per week
Store Manager Trainee Starting Wage: $31.75 per hour
Estimated Store Manager Earning Potential Year 1: Up to $113,500 (inclusive of salary and bonus when applicable)
*Estimate may vary by location

Duties and Responsibilities:
Must be able to perform duties with or without reasonable accommodation.

• Communicates job responsibilities and performance expectations to direct reports to ensure desired results; leads and develops store personnel. 
• Develops and implements action plans using company provided resources to improve operating results.  
• Oversees the appropriate resolution of employee and customer concerns, aligning with the district manager, as needed.  
• Interviews candidates for store positions and provides recommendations to the district manager. 
• Manages personnel, including recommending personnel for advancement and termination as appropriate.  
• Communicates, cooperates, and interacts effectively with all levels of ALDI personnel, customers, third-party vendors and business partners.  
• Collaborates in the resolution of any issues that arise within the store to minimize potential liability for the division and the company. 
• Leads, develops, and supervises the team to develop sales, engage our teams, satisfy our customers and achieve consistent high performance. 
• Understands and oversees the execution of the overarching company strategy while communicating and modeling the core values of the organization.   
• Fosters a positive and collaborative working environment and promotes teamwork among employees. 
• Oversees and manages compliance with policies and procedures within the store, as well as applicable federal, state, and local regulations. 
• Trains and develops store personnel to achieve their maximum professional potential, using appropriate training materials. 
• Observes and evaluates employees’ work performance and provides feedback and coaching as appropriate.  
• Ensures store personnel comply with the company customer services guidelines and demonstrate appropriate interactions with customers and co-workers.  
• Resolve concerns from store personnel and customers independently and/or escalates concerns to the district manager as necessary. 
• Models, communicates and supervises compliance with company policies and procedures. 
• Ensures a safe working environment by identifying and rectifying hazards, promoting proper ergonomics, and maintaining equipment in proper working order. 
• Prepares, manages and revises weekly schedules to ensure accuracy. 
• Ensures store personnel adhere to expense guidelines, inventory procedures, product handling, and cash handling policies to minimize losses.   
• Ensures store personnel maintain store zone standards and merchandising standards at all times. 
• Acts to improve operational results and implements personnel and operational plans to achieve store KPI goals and budgets. 
• Attends and participates in meetings such as district weekly operations calls, monthly one-to-ones and training sessions.  
• Plans and conducts meetings such as store team meetings, monthly management team meetings, training sessions, and other company-related events or meetings. 

Physical Demands:

• Required to sit, reach, grasp, stand, and move from one area to another. 
• Required to place products weighing up to 45 pounds on shelves at various heights.  
• Required operation of equipment such as electric and manual hand jacks, floor scrubber and cardboard baler. 
• Ability to work in varying temperatures, hot and cold (including outdoor temperatures and refrigerator/freezer environments). 

Job Qualifications:

• Ability to develop rapport, trust, and open communication that enhances the performance of direct reports.  
• Ability to work independently and within a team to provide effective leadership of store personnel and achieve planned results.  
• Ability to understand and apply management principles to achieve the store's goals and compliance expectations.  
• Ability to perform leadership and administrative duties.  
• Ability to provide prompt and courteous customer service.  
• Ability to operate all store equipment such as cash registers, floor scrubber, cardboard baler, pallet jacks, handheld devices, computers, etc., and to perform all operational tasks effectively and efficiently to the standard.  
• Ability to facilitate group involvement when conducting meetings.    
• Develops and maintains positive relationships with internal and external parties.  
• Ability to interpret and apply ALDI operating policies and procedures.  
• Ability to effectively communicate both verbally and in writing.  
• Ability to organize, prioritize and complete activities to maximize the total time available.  
• Ability to establish and successfully execute plans and goals.  
• Ability to use ALDI-provided technology as required. 
• May be required to handle and sell alcoholic beverages and meet any state and local requirements for handling and selling of alcoholic beverages. 
• May be required to obtain a ServSafe certification or other applicable state/local certifications to ensure compliance with food safety regulations. 

Education and Experience:

• At least 18 years old required. 
• High school diploma or equivalent preferred. 
• Prior experience in a retail environment and prior management experience. 

Travel:

• Full-Time Store Manager Trainees will train at multiple locations and must have flexibility to travel within divisional requirements.
